Penguin Chillers offers a line of fully submersible Glycol Pumps for use with our Glycol Chillers and Tubing. When setting up a Glycol Chiller, standard practice is to use one pump per fermenter or vessel that you wish to cool. In this setup, each pump is plugged into its own glycol pump controller. Each controller independently monitors each fermenter or vessel’s temperature and turns the pump on and off accordingly to regulate temperature.
The controller on the glycol chilling unit regulates the temperature in the glycol reservoir. This ensures there is always cold glycol on hand, as needed, to cool the fermenters. Our pumps work great for brewers that cycle their pumps on and off, or choose to run them longer during a cold crash.
This product includes the selected Glycol Pump. The Standard Pump includes a 3/8″ Barb Adapter. The XL Pump includes 2 Adapter Fittings for use with 3/8″ or 1/2″ tubing.
Compare available Glycol Pump options by power, max flow, barb adapter size, head height, and overall dimensions.
| Model | Voltage / Power | Max Flow | Barb Adapter | Head Height Max | Dimensions (W x D x H) |
|---|---|---|---|---|---|
| Standard Pump | 12v DC / 19w | 3.5 GPM max | 3/8″ Barb Adapter | 16′ Head Height Max | 1.65″W / 3.1″D / 2.5″H |
| XL Pump | 24v DC / 60w | 6.3 GPM max | 3/8″ or 1/2″ Barb Adapters | 32′ Head Height Max | 2.35″W / 3.65″D / 4.30″H |
When testing our XL Pump under what we consider to be a “normal” setup, we found that the XL pump provided roughly 2 times the flow rate when using 3/8″ tubing and 4 times the flow rate when using 1/2″ tubing.
Please note: the length of tubing used, any vertical height changes, and the number of fittings used will all reduce the flow of your pump.
Our sizing recommendations are just suggestions. In the end, your pump’s functionality will be determined by your setup and the pump’s load.
